I was just wondering if it's possible to make a channel appear more than once in the EPG by giving it more than one channel number? For example, I'd like 4Music to be grouped with both the music channels and the Channel 4 channels, so it'd have channel numbers 45 and 101, for example.     Hi DragonQ

    You can certainly put a channel in multiple channel groups - just add it to the group and everything will "just work". If you want it to appear twice in the same group or to use two different logical channel numbers to zap to the channels then you could do it but you'd have to create a second copy of the channel and its corresponding tuning detail manually.
